You have to use the panels with the 4x4 inch squares. They call them utility panels, and they come in 20 foot lengths. The first pens we built we bought the 48 inch tall ones, and found a couple dead deer hung in them a few months after we set them up. We cut them down to 40 inches and have had no problems since. I have also used the 36 inch tall panels and a select few of the most “athletic” goats can jump them. From now on I will buy 48 inch panels and cut them down to 40 inches.
I bought all my panels from Triple C Hardware in Ozona. I think they were around $40 each.
Minimum of 7 panels and 14 t-posts per pen. I would prefer to have about 10 panels per pen but we have done everything on a budget. I pick spots where I can drive t-posts pretty deep before setting anything up any more. Some areas where we can’t drive t-posts we have used barrels filled with rocks.
